Business roof inspection services involve a comprehensive assessment of commercial roofing systems to identify potential issues and evaluate overall condition. Trained professionals examine the roof’s surface for signs of damage, such as cracks, punctures, or worn-out materials, as well as inspecting flashing, drainage systems, and other critical components. These inspections often include checking for signs of leaks, water pooling, or structural weaknesses that could compromise the roof’s integrity. The goal is to provide property owners with a clear understanding of the roof’s current state and identify areas that may require maintenance, repair, or future replacement.
These services help address common roofing problems before they escalate into more costly or disruptive issues. Early detection of leaks, damaged membranes, or deteriorating flashing can prevent water intrusion, mold growth, and structural damage. Regular inspections also assist in planning maintenance schedules, extending the lifespan of the roof, and ensuring compliance with safety standards. Inspection Fees - The cost for a comprehensive roof inspection typically ranges from $200 to $500, depending on the size and complexity of the roof. Larger or more complex roofs in West Long Branch, NJ, may cost closer to $500.
Additional Services - Optional services such as detailed reports or minor repairs can add $100 to $300 to the overall cost. These services are often recommended after initial inspections to address specific issues.
Travel Fees - Some local providers may charge a travel fee, which can range from $50 to $150, especially if the property is located outside the immediate service area. This fee covers the cost of reaching the site for the inspection.
Cost Variations - Costs can vary based on roof size, height, and accessibility. For example, inspecting a small flat roof may cost less than evaluating a multi-story, complex roof structure in nearby areas.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a business roof inspection? A business roof inspection involves a professional assessment of a commercial property's roof to identify potential issues, damage, or areas needing maintenance.
How often should a commercial roof be inspected? It is recommended to have a roof inspected at least once a year and after any severe weather events to ensure its integrity.
What signs indicate a need for a roof inspection? Visible damage, leaks, mold, or increased energy costs can suggest that a roof inspection is necessary to address underlying issues.
What services do local roof inspection providers offer? They typically conduct thorough evaluations, provide detailed reports, and recommend necessary repairs or maintenance for commercial roofs.
How can a business prepare for a roof inspection? Clearing the roof of debris and providing access to key areas can help inspectors perform a comprehensive assessment efficiently.
